Speedance's Space-Saving Fitness Revolution

The Gym Monster 2 shatters home gym limitations with professional-grade versatility in 1m². Its 220lbs digital resistance supports 800+ movements across four unique modes:

  • Standard: Traditional weight feel
  • Chain: Progressive resistance increase
  • Eccentric: 30% heavier negative phase (verified during demo rows)
  • Constant: Steady tension throughout

The subscription-free system includes 90 guided programs with monthly updates. Paired with the Velix smart bike—featuring auto-adjusting resistance and gradient simulation—it creates a complete fitness ecosystem. This combination addresses the critical gap between apartment living and comprehensive training.

TCL's Screen Innovation Trilogy

The Olympic partner showcased three vision-enhancing technologies:

  1. Kids Smart Watches: 4G-enabled safety wearables replacing first phones
  2. NXTPAPER 60 Ultra: Zero-glare matte display with true color accuracy (tested under showfloor lights)
  3. Ray Neo AR Glasses: Lightweight spatial computing for navigation and messaging

These solve distinct problems: digital eye strain, child safety, and clunky AR interfaces. The NXTPAPER particularly impressed me—its paper-like texture challenges the glossy-screen monopoly while maintaining full Android functionality.
